Understanding the Core Requirements of Passport Photo 2

Passport photo requirements are stringent, and even minor deviations can lead to rejection. Let’s explore the critical aspects of what makes a compliant photo:

* **Size and Dimensions:** Passport photos must adhere to specific size requirements. Typically, this is a 2×2 inch (51×51 mm) square. The height of your head, measured from the bottom of your chin to the top of your head (including hair), must fall within a prescribed range, usually between 1 inch and 1 3/8 inches (25 mm and 35 mm).
* **Head Position and Facial Expression:** You must face the camera directly with a neutral expression or a natural smile. Avoid frowning, squinting, or any exaggerated facial expressions. Your eyes must be open and clearly visible.
* **Background:** The background must be plain white or off-white. There should be no shadows or distractions in the background.
* **Lighting:** The photo must be evenly lit, with no shadows on your face or in the background. Avoid harsh lighting that can cause glare or red-eye.
* **Eyeglasses:** Generally, eyeglasses are no longer permitted in passport photos. Medical exceptions may apply, but these require documentation from a medical professional. If eyeglasses are medically necessary, they must not obscure your eyes.
* **Head Coverings:** Head coverings are generally not allowed, except for religious purposes. In such cases, the head covering must not obscure your face, and you must provide a signed statement verifying that the head covering is part of your traditional religious attire.
* **Resolution and Print Quality:** Digital photos must have sufficient resolution to ensure a clear and detailed print. Printed photos must be of high quality, without any pixelation or blurring.

Choosing the Right Method for Taking Your Passport Photo

There are several options for obtaining a compliant passport photo, each with its own advantages and disadvantages:

* **Professional Photo Services:** Opting for a professional photo service, such as a photo studio or a pharmacy with photo services, is often the most reliable approach. Professionals are experienced in taking passport photos and are familiar with the specific requirements. They can ensure proper lighting, background, and pose. While this option is generally more expensive than DIY methods, it offers peace of mind and reduces the risk of rejection.
* **Online Passport Photo Tools:** Numerous online tools and apps allow you to take and edit your passport photo at home. These tools typically provide guidelines and templates to help you meet the requirements. However, it’s essential to choose a reputable and reliable service. Always double-check the final photo to ensure it complies with all specifications. Many of these services will allow you to take the photo at home using your phone, and then will print and ship the photos to you. This is often the most cost effective solution.
* **DIY Passport Photos:** Taking passport photos yourself can be a cost-effective option, but it requires careful attention to detail. You’ll need a good quality camera, a plain white background, and adequate lighting. It’s crucial to follow the official guidelines meticulously and to review the photo thoroughly before submitting it. Consider having a friend or family member assist you to ensure proper framing and pose. This method is the riskiest if you are not familiar with the exact requirements.

1. **Q: What happens if my passport photo is rejected?**
**A:** If your passport photo is rejected, you will receive a notification from the passport agency explaining the reason for rejection. You will then need to submit a new photo that meets all the requirements. Using a service like Passport Photo Online with its AI checker and expert review can help minimize the risk of rejection.
2. **Q: Can I wear makeup in my passport photo?**
**A:** Yes, you can wear makeup in your passport photo, as long as it does not significantly alter your appearance. Avoid heavy makeup that obscures your facial features. The goal is to ensure that you are easily identifiable in the photo.
3. **Q: Is it better to smile or have a neutral expression in my passport photo?**
**A:** While a neutral expression is generally recommended, a natural smile is also acceptable. The key is to avoid exaggerated facial expressions that distort your features. Your eyes must be open and clearly visible.
4. **Q: Can I take my passport photo with my phone?**
**A:** Yes, you can take your passport photo with your phone, as long as you have a good quality camera and follow all the official guidelines. Ensure that the lighting is adequate, the background is plain white, and the photo is properly cropped and sized. Using an online service like Passport Photo Online can help ensure compliance.
5. **Q: What is the best way to ensure proper lighting in my passport photo?**
**A:** The best way to ensure proper lighting is to take your photo in a well-lit room with natural light. Avoid direct sunlight, which can cause harsh shadows. If using artificial light, ensure that it is evenly distributed and does not create shadows on your face or in the background.
6. **Q: How often do passport photo requirements change?**
**A:** Passport photo requirements can change periodically, so it’s essential to stay up-to-date with the latest guidelines. Check the official website of your country’s passport agency for the most current information. Services like Passport Photo Online typically update their AI checkers to reflect any changes in requirements.
7. **Q: What should I do if I have a medical condition that affects my ability to meet the passport photo requirements?**
**A:** If you have a medical condition that affects your ability to meet the passport photo requirements, you may need to provide documentation from a medical professional. Contact your country’s passport agency for specific guidance.
8. **Q: Can I wear jewelry in my passport photo?**
**A:** You can wear jewelry in your passport photo, as long as it does not obscure your face or create excessive glare. Avoid large or distracting jewelry.
9. **Q: How long is a passport photo valid for?**
**A:** Generally, a passport photo should be taken within the last six months to accurately reflect your current appearance. Using an older photo may result in rejection of your passport application.
10. **Q: Are there specific rules for infant passport photos?**
**A:** Yes, there are specific rules for infant passport photos. The infant must be alone in the photo, with their eyes open and a neutral expression. You can lay the infant on a plain white sheet or hold them up, ensuring that your hands are not visible in the photo.
